Keshav Memorial Institute of Technology (KMIT) is a private engineering college located in Hyderabad, Telangana. Established in 2007, it is managed by the Keshav Memorial Education Society (KMES), which has been running educational institution

Through a variety of clubs and events, KMIT promotes holistic development. Cultural groups such as Abhigna (theatre), Chaya (photography), and Raaga (music) are available for students to join. Vidhyut, Google Developer Student Clubs (GDSC), an
